Adam Lambert Unleashes His Cher Impression to Cover "The Muffin Man"

Adam Lambert was born to be a contestant on Jimmy Fallon's "That's My Jam." During an April 17 appearance on the music game show, the "American Idol" alum flawlessly channeled Cher while singing "The Muffin Man" to the tune of the pop icon's 1998 track "Believe." When the Wheel of Musical Impressions generator announced Lambert's task, Fallon asked him, "Do you have a Cher in you?" to which the singer confidently responded, "I got it. I got it." Lambert had the whole crowd on their feet and clapping along as he crooned the nursery rhyme with a low voice that sounded exactly like Cher's. During the same episode, Simu Liu showed off his singing chops by performing 50 Cent's "In Da Club" with a country twist, and sisters Chloe and Halle Bailey covered a medley of breakup songs by Destiny's Child, Taylor Swift, Nelly, and more. Tons of stars have made memorable appearances on "That's My Jam" since Fallon launched the series in 2021, including Keke Palmer, Chance the Rapper, and Normani. Lambert is no stranger to honoring other singers with his music. His new album "High Drama" solely includes covers of hits like Sia's "Chandelier," Kings of Leon's "Sex on Fire," and Billie Eilish's "Getting Older."
